我对HTML5有一点我国新一轮基础教育,但是我还是想...

&&5256 阅读
5月25日,一个特别有爱的日子(我爱我),
在图灵公司举办了一场主题为《》前端技术沙龙分享活动,因为参与人数太多挤爆了全场,只能以书代替凳子,席地而坐了。
本次会议由HTML5女神@田爱娜 组织举办,特别邀请了的美女主持 也是一位前端码农的家属。图灵公司谢总发言,她提到举办这样的小圈子技术交流会,非常有意义,在座的每一位程序员都有可能成为社交网络时代的主角,希望大家支持@ 和 的活动,站在一旁的@ 感动到落泪了 。
                   美女主持古惠新
       
                   HTML5女神田爱娜
                   图灵公司谢总
四位嘉宾任?
、李周全 、杨皓 @、赵锦江 登场:
任?: HTML5动画在终端应用上已经取代了FLASH了,但是在PC上,由于各浏览器对W3C标准的支持有偏差导致有兼容性问题,这一段主要演示了HTML5+CSS3的动画效果,由于时间关系对兼容性没分析,更多的是要自己去实践尝试,更多内容请移步:
                 任?@Min_Ren 老师
李周全 :对HTML和JS压缩以及模块化讲的很详细,将完成的代码用工具将换行和空格去掉来压缩(JS最好不要以换行结束还是以分号结束,否则压缩后报错);将json存储在textarea中不会被浏览器解析,这个知识点不错我之前都没注意到过,真的受益匪浅,phantonjs浏览器资源监控我还没使用呐,对于前端工程师来讲工作到此也差不多了。接下来的Gzip压缩就由PHP工程师来处理了,PHP工程师在程序处理时使用ob_start()函数。动静态分离的服务器优化,将静态资源(JS、图片等)和后台处理程序以及数据库分布在不同的服务器上,来分担并发量高时对单台服务器(当无法满足需求时可以用web服务器集群来解决)请求的压力。其实压力最大的还是数据库服务器,新浪使用LVS负载均衡来解决高并发(当然也还有集群和缓存服务器,以及Squid反向代理服务器),一个人的精力有限,这些前端工程师不用考虑。
               李周全@亡命兔是个胖纸大胖纸老师
杨皓:将模块化剖析的很细致,对于分享来讲或许将某个知识点讲透彻比涉及到大量知识点却只是模糊的概念要好一点,高耦合对开发来讲省却了不少事,但是单个文件太多增加了对服务器压力,所以我觉得开发好了之后再将文件合并最好,两边都兼顾到了,对于以百度的Ueditor为例的完整模式下在head中生成的几十个JS文件实非抨击,我和 @展毅 提到过,也是希望这款产品能越来越完善。
                  杨皓@随机 老师准备演讲PPT
赵锦江: 将各个模块使用Nodejs生成合并取代了以往的服务器程序处理的依赖,Node VS PHP 对于这点,我觉得还是要依据具体情况来看吧,像浏览器的默认首页来讲,有可能用户几天甚至几个月都处于无网络连接的状态下,它也是能打开的,所以它可以脱离连接服务器不需要远程数据库,并且是基于浏览器的脚本不需要解析环境,但对这点我也赞同使用Nodejs,在开发时具体问题具体分析很重要,期待能看到完整的项目。
             赵锦江@勾三股四 准备演讲PPT
每位嘉宾演讲结束后都会互动交流活动,拼乐高的攻城狮好认真。
整个交流会有欢乐的部分应该是个人秀的环节了。
演讲嘉宾@随机(杨皓)的倾情演唱
在赠书环节中,因一本@李松峰老师翻译的《》而爆发的前端攻城狮终于拿出了杀手锏,霹雳舞,毫无悬念的将书收于囊中。
一位小伙子自高奋勇的上台演唱伍佰的歌《挪威的森林》,唱一半忘记了,台下的一位按耐不住,跳上前台,合作完成了这首曲子,现场一片欢乐,结果二位一紧张又忘词了.....
现场非常感动人的几段故事
一位快递小伙成前端攻城狮
现场来了一位特殊嘉宾,就是之前@田爱娜 提到的想去京东做快递的小伙子,小伙儿很上进,也很勤奋,不上课时还常帮他父亲卖菜,已经开始写代码,准备改行做程序员啦。
华普超市的理货员改行做前端技术
一位读者@fairfen留言:话说十年前我是华普超市的理货员,因为一本图灵出版的<html、xhtml和css基础>让我进入了IT行业,到后来我推荐我带过的前端也是看图灵的书。图灵改变了我和很多人的人生轨迹,我要感谢图灵。
                    自我介绍环节
                   娜姐你肿么了?
                   这是表白吗?
各种微博秀图
     
     
     
     
     
感谢一路有你,感谢@HTML5梦工厂 @码农俱乐部 感谢@田爱娜,欢迎大家下次再来。
高等教育出版社自然科学学术著作分社 市场助理 负责学术著作图书的营销工作等
本书是JavaScript超级畅销书的最新版。ECMAScript 5 和HTML5在标准之争中双双胜出,使大...HTML5 简介
HTML5是HTML最新的修订版本,2014年10月由万维网联盟(W3C)完成标准制定。
HTML5的设计目的是为了在移动设备上支持多媒体。
HTML5 简单易学。
什么是 HTML5?
HTML5 是下一代 HTML 标准。
HTML , HTML 4.01的上一个版本诞生于 1999 年。自从那以后,Web 世界已经经历了巨变。
HTML5 仍处于完善之中。然而,大部分现代浏览器已经具备了某些 HTML5 支持。
HTML5 是如何起步的?
HTML5 是 W3C 与 WHATWG 合作的结果,WHATWG 指 Web Hypertext Application Technology Working Group。
WHATWG 致力于 web 表单和应用程序,而 W3C 专注于 XHTML 2.0。在 2006 年,双方决定进行合作,来创建一个新版本的 HTML。
HTML5 中的一些有趣的新特性:
用于绘画的 canvas 元素
用于媒介回放的 video 和 audio 元素
对本地离线存储的更好的支持
新的特殊内容元素,比如 article、footer、header、nav、section
新的表单控件,比如 calendar、date、time、email、url、search
HTML5 &!DOCTYPE&
&!doctype& 声明必须位于 HTML5 文档中的第一行,使用非常简单:
&!DOCTYPE html&
最小的HTML5文档
下面是一个简单的HTML5文档:
&!DOCTYPE html&
&meta charset=&utf-8&&
&title&文档标题&/title&
文档内容......
注意:对于中文网页需要使用 &meta charset="utf-8"& 声明编码,否则会出现乱码。
HTML5 的改进
完全支持 CSS3
Video 和 Audio
2D/3D 制图
本地 SQL 数据
HTML5 多媒体
使用 HTML5 你可以简单的在网页中播放 视频(video)与音频 (audio) 。
HTML5 应用
使用 HTML5 你可以简单地开发应用
本地数据存储
访问本地文件
本地 SQL 数据
Javascript 工作者
XHTMLHttpRequest 2
HTML5 图形
使用 HTML5 你可以简单的绘制图形:
使用内联 。
HTML5 使用 CSS3
2D/3D 转换
可下载的字体
了解更多CSS3知识请查看本站的
HTML5 添加了很多语义元素如下所示:
定义页面独立的内容区域。
定义页面的侧边栏内容。
允许您设置一段文本,使其脱离其父元素的文本方向设置。
定义命令按钮,比如单选按钮、复选框或按钮
用于描述文档或文档某个部分的细节
定义对话框,比如提示框
标签包含 details 元素的标题
规定独立的流内容(图像、图表、照片、代码等等)。
&figcaption&
定义 &figure& 元素的标题
定义 section 或 document 的页脚。
定义了文档的头部区域
定义带有记号的文本。
定义度量衡。仅用于已知最大和最小值的度量。
定义导航链接的部分。
&progress&
定义任何类型的任务的进度。
定义 ruby 注释(中文注音或字符)。
定义字符(中文注音或字符)的解释或发音。
在 ruby 注释中使用,定义不支持 ruby 元素的浏览器所显示的内容。
定义文档中的节(section、区段)。
定义日期或时间。
规定在文本中的何处适合添加换行符。
HTML5 表单
新表单元素, 新属性,新输入类型,自动验证。
已移除元素
以下的 HTML 4.01 元素在HTML5中已经被删除:
&basefont&
&frameset&
&noframes&
每一章中的实例
通过我们的 HTML 编辑器,您能够编辑 HTML,然后点击按钮来查看结果。
&!DOCTYPE HTML&
&meta charset=&utf-8&&
&title&菜鸟教程()&/title&
&video width=&320& height=&240& controls&
&source src=&movie.mp4& type=&video/mp4&&
&source src=&movie.ogg& type=&video/ogg&&
你的浏览器不支持 video 标签。
点击 "尝试一下" 按钮查看在线运行结果。
HTML5 浏览器支持
最新版本的 Safari、Chrome、Firefox 以及 Opera 支持某些 HTML5 特性。Internet Explorer 9 将支持某些 HTML5 特性。
IE9 以下版本浏览器兼容HTML5的方法,使用本站的静态资源的html5shiv包:
载入后,初始化新标签的CSS:
article,aside,dialog,footer,header,section,footer,nav,figure,menu{display:block}
在本站中你可以找到关于HTML5 的标签及属性描述,详细请点击 。
记住登录状态
重复输入密码

参考资料

 

随机推荐